Sedona Hummingbird Festival in Sedona
The Sedona Hummingbird Festival gathers birders and nature enthusiasts each July for three days of speaker presentations, garden tours, and banding demonstrations centered on the up to eight hummingbird species found around Sedona. Presented by the International Hummingbird Society and based at the Sedona Performing Arts Center, the free festival pairs birding field trips with a hummingbird marketplace, a plant sale, and a dedicated Kids Day.
Sedona's red rock canyons, backyard gardens, and riparian corridors along Oak Creek create seasonal habitat for as many as eight hummingbird species, drawing birders to the area well before any organized festival existed.
